Range Rover L322 42L SC Petrol Engine Components Customer Comments"Excellent service, I wouldn't use anyone else!" Customer Comment

Range Rover L322 4.2L V8 SC Petrol Engine Components

 
 
Range Rover L322 4.2L V8 SC Petrol Engine Components
 

Camshaft Chain Tensioner RH - 4462683 - Genuine


Usually in stock at our supplier. Allow 2-3 working days for despatch
  £141.30
  £141.30ex VAT£169.56inc UK VAT
 
 

Oil Pump - LR006634 - Genuine


Usually in stock at our supplier. Allow 2-3 working days for despatch
  £186.62
  £186.62ex VAT£223.94inc UK VAT